Senior IAM Developer (One Identity). Location for this position is flexible; we are accepting candidates who can work Hybrid in either Livingston, London Osterley, or Brick Lane Office.
As a key member of the Enterprise Technology Identity and Access Management team, you will help set the direction of Sky's Identity and Access Management (IAM) roadmap and strategy as we expand the platform (One Identity) to different business areas within Sky Group. You will be an authentication and access management specialist who will be comfortable developing, implementing, and maintaining secure and efficient IAM systems for internal stakeholders.
What You'll Do
* Design, develop, and implement IAM solutions using One Identity Manager.
* Collaborate with other team members to ensure IAM solutions meet business requirements, security standards, and regulatory compliance.
* Develop custom scripts and processes to extend the functionality of One Identity Manager.
* Configure and maintain connectors for identity sources such as Active Directory, LDAP, and HR systems.
* Perform IAM solution testing, troubleshooting, and issue resolution.
* Be responsible for the development lifecycle, testing and deployment of your code, ensuring change compliance is maintained throughout.
* Proactively ensure that the platform remains aligned with emerging technologies by ensuring upgrades are completed in a timely manner.
* Provide technical guidance to clients and other team members on IAM best practices, solution design, and implementation.
* Participate in the development and delivery of client training programs and technical documentation as required.
* Adopt an identity-first approach with a sound understanding of the concept of least privilege.
* Conduct regular audits and assessments of the IAM stack to identify and address security gaps or vulnerabilities.
* Work with auditors to supply evidence as required.
* Stay ahead of the security curve and make best practice recommendations to senior management (NIST, NCSC, etc.).
* Work autonomously on complex projects, gathering key information and making appropriate recommendations.
* Mentoring and support for other members of the team.
What You'll Bring
* Solid understanding of Identity Governance and Administration platforms (preferably One Identity) with extensive demonstrable recent experience in the field.
* Strong understanding of IAM concepts and protocols such as LDAP, SAML, OAuth, and OpenID Connect.
* Expertise in cross-platform scripting (T-SQL, PowerShell, Bash, etc.).
* On-premise and cloud directory services (LDAP, Azure AD, GSuite, etc.).
* Subject matter expert on both legacy and modern authentication protocols.
* Excellent security awareness including standards e.g., ISO 27?001, NIST and CIS.
* Good understanding of Web APIs including SOAP, REST, and GraphQL architectures.
* Good understanding of Access Controls and Identity Lifecycle management.
* Excellent communication and organisational skills.
